T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Political factors
The political landscape in India has a significant impact on TTK Prestige Limited, a leading company in the kitchenware and cookware segment. The following factors illustrate the influence of political elements on TTK Prestige's operations.
Government stability influences business operations
India's government stability has been reflected positively in the market. The current BJP government, in power since 2014, has maintained a relatively stable environment for businesses. According to the World Bank, India moved up to 63rd position in the Ease of Doing Business Index in 2020 from 142nd in 2014. Such stability helps companies like TTK Prestige in their long-term strategic planning and investment decisions.
Trade policies affect import/export dynamics
India's trade policies directly influence TTK Prestige's supply chain and market competitiveness. The government has implemented the Goods and Services Tax (GST), which standardized taxation across states, facilitating smoother interstate trade. However, the import duties on raw materials, such as aluminum and stainless steel, have been set at approximately 7.5% to 10%, impacting production costs.
Taxation policies impact profitability
Tax policies can heavily influence TTK Prestige's profitability. The corporate tax rate in India was reduced to 25% for companies with a turnover of less than ₹400 crores, effective from 2019. This has allowed companies to retain more capital for expansion and innovation. Additionally, the government is considering a phased reduction in the Goods and Services Tax rates, which may further enhance profitability for competitors and sector players.
Regulatory changes alter compliance requirements
Regulatory changes are prevalent in the consumer goods sector. The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) introduced new safety standards in 2021 that manufacturers must meet. Compliance with these regulations may require TTK Prestige to invest approximately ₹20 crores in upgrading machinery and processes to adhere to safety norms, impacting operational costs temporarily.
Political climate shapes consumer confidence
The political climate directly impacts consumer confidence, which can affect sales. According to the Reserve Bank of India, consumer confidence fell by 7.5% during the COVID-19 pandemic but has been recovering with a projected increase of 10% in consumer spending in the upcoming fiscal year (2024). TTK Prestige relies on this upward trend to boost its sales after recent downturns.

T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Economic factors
The economic environment significantly influences TTK Prestige Limited's operations, particularly in the home appliances sector. Several critical economic factors impact the company's performance.
Inflation affects production costs
India has seen varying inflation rates, with the Consumer Price Index (CPI) inflation recorded at 5.91% in September 2023. This rising inflation directly impacts production costs for TTK Prestige, as raw material prices increase. For example, the cost of steel—a primary input for cookware—rose by 15% over the past year, impacting overall production expenses.
Currency fluctuations impact export competitiveness
The Indian Rupee has experienced fluctuations against the US Dollar, trading at approximately INR 82.00 to USD 1 as of October 2023. This volatility affects TTK Prestige’s export competitiveness. A weaker rupee enhances the attractiveness of Indian exports, potentially increasing overseas sales; however, it also raises the costs of imported raw materials, squeezing profit margins.
Economic growth influences consumer purchasing power
The Indian economy has shown resilience, with a projected GDP growth rate of 6.3% for FY 2023-24. As economic growth supports higher employment and wages, consumer purchasing power improves. This increase directly correlates with greater demand for kitchen appliances, a significant revenue driver for TTK Prestige.
Interest rates affect financing costs
The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) has maintained an interest rate of 6.50% as of October 2023. Higher interest rates raise financing costs for businesses, including TTK Prestige. For instance, if TTK Prestige were to finance expansion through debt, the cost of borrowing would be impacted by these interest rates, affecting profitability and capital expenditure plans.
Employment rates influence disposable income
As of August 2023, India's unemployment rate was approximately 7.5%. Employment levels directly affect disposable income, determining the consumer's ability to spend on discretionary items like home appliances. An increasing employment rate encourages higher consumer spending, positively influencing TTK Prestige's sales growth.

T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Social factors
The sociological landscape in which TTK Prestige Limited operates is dynamic, driven by changing lifestyle trends, increasing urbanization, evolving consumer preferences, demographic shifts, and a growing health consciousness.
Changing lifestyle trends shape product demand
As lifestyles evolve, there is a notable shift in cooking habits, particularly toward convenience and time-saving products. According to a report by Statista, the demand for kitchen appliances in India is expected to grow by approximately 12% annually between 2023 and 2028. TTK Prestige has responded by enhancing its product lines, notably launching multi-functional cookers that appeal to busy urban households.
Increasing urbanization affects market reach
Urbanization is a critical factor influencing TTK Prestige's market strategy. Currently, about 34% of India’s population resides in urban areas, which is projected to increase to 50% by 2031, according to the World Bank. This shift drives demand for modern kitchenware and appliances, expanding TTK's reach in metropolitan cities, where preferences for quality and premium products are significantly higher.
Consumer preferences drive product innovation
TTK Prestige has observed a notable change in consumer preferences toward eco-friendly and energy-efficient products. Recent surveys indicate that over 70% of Indian consumers prefer brands that prioritize sustainability, prompting TTK to innovate with materials and technologies that reduce environmental impact. The launch of their 'Green' series induction cookers represents a strategic response to this trend, catering specifically to eco-conscious consumers.
Demographic shifts influence target markets
The demographic profile in India is changing, with a rise in young professionals who value convenience and technology in cooking. The average age of the Indian population is around 28 years, with a significant percentage belonging to the working class. This group is driving demand for smart kitchen appliances. TTK Prestige has adapted by focusing its marketing efforts on younger consumers via digital platforms, resulting in an increased market share of 15% among consumers aged 25-35 years in urban areas.
Health consciousness impacts product offerings
Health consciousness has significantly influenced consumer choices, leading to a demand for healthier cooking methods. In a recent survey, approximately 65% of consumers expressed a preference for low-fat cooking options, correlating with increased sales of pressure cookers and steamers. TTK Prestige has capitalized on this trend by introducing products that promote healthy cooking, resulting in a 20% increase in sales within this product category over the last fiscal year.

T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Technological factors
Technological advancements play a pivotal role in driving product innovation at TTK Prestige Limited. The company has consistently invested in research and development, with an allocation of approximately 3% of its total revenue towards R&D initiatives. This investment has led to the introduction of new products, including the innovative pressure cookers and non-stick cookware, which represented around 25% of total sales in FY 2022.
Automation has significantly increased production efficiency at TTK Prestige. The company has integrated advanced manufacturing technologies, such as robotic assembly lines, which have resulted in a 15% reduction in production costs over the past three years. The adoption of automated quality control systems has enhanced product consistency and reduced defects by 10%.
Digital marketing strategies have expanded customer engagement for TTK Prestige. As of 2023, the company reported that digital marketing channels contributed to a 30% increase in online sales. Their social media presence has grown, with over 500,000 followers on platforms like Instagram and Facebook, enabling targeted campaigns that have improved brand awareness and customer loyalty.
E-commerce platforms have enhanced TTK Prestige's distribution channels. The company has partnered with major online retailers such as Amazon and Flipkart, resulting in a growth rate of 40% in e-commerce sales during the last fiscal year. The e-commerce segment now comprises approximately 20% of total revenue, reflecting a shift in consumer buying behavior.
The impact of technology adoption on competitive advantage is evident in TTK Prestige's market position. In 2023, the company ranked among the top three players in the Indian kitchenware market, holding a market share of approximately 15%. The incorporation of cutting-edge technology in product design and manufacturing has allowed TTK Prestige to maintain a competitive edge against rivals.

T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Legal factors
Compliance with safety regulations is mandatory: TTK Prestige Limited must adhere to stringent safety regulations set by the Bureau of Indian Standards (BIS) for kitchen appliances. The company has invested approximately INR 10 crores in ensuring compliance with these standards, including certifications for its pressure cookers and non-stick cookware. Failure to comply can result in hefty fines, potentially up to INR 50 lakhs per violation.
Intellectual property laws protect innovations: TTK Prestige has a robust portfolio of patents that safeguard its innovations. As of 2023, the company holds over 45 patents in India. This protection helps the company maintain a competitive edge in the market, allowing it to avoid infringement lawsuits that could cost upwards of INR 5 crores in legal fees and settlements.
Consumer protection laws impact product labeling: The Consumer Protection Act, 2019 mandates clarity in product labeling. TTK Prestige spends around INR 3 crores annually on compliance-related activities, ensuring that product information is transparent and consumers are informed about safety warnings, usage instructions, and ingredients. Non-compliance can lead to penalties of up to INR 10 lakhs per case.
Employment laws govern workforce management: TTK Prestige employs approximately 3,000 employees. Compliance with the Employee Provident Fund (EPF) and other labor laws represents a recurring expense that amounts to about INR 15 crores per year. Additionally, the company must maintain compliance with the Minimum Wages Act, ensuring that all employees receive at least INR 18,000 per month, which is the minimum wage in many states as of 2023.
Regulatory approvals affect product launches: New product launches require multiple regulatory approvals, significantly impacting time to market. TTK Prestige estimates that acquiring necessary approvals for a new product can take between 6 to 12 months. Delays may incur costs estimated at around INR 2 crores per product, factoring in lost revenue and marketing expenses during the waiting period.

TTK Prestige Limited - PESTLE Analysis: Environmental factors
TTK Prestige Limited places a significant emphasis on sustainability practices, which enhance its brand image. As of FY 2023, the company reported a reduction in carbon emissions by 15% compared to the previous year, mainly through energy-efficient manufacturing processes. This commitment to sustainability has positioned TTK Prestige as a leader in the kitchen appliances sector, resulting in a 20% increase in customer loyalty ratings according to a recent consumer survey.
Climate change has become a primary driver for eco-friendly product development at TTK Prestige. The company launched a new line of pressure cookers made with 100% recyclable materials in 2022, resulting in a product sales increase of 30% within that category. The market for eco-friendly kitchen solutions is expected to grow at a CAGR of 8% over the next five years, further supporting the company's strategy.
Waste management regulations significantly affect TTK Prestige's operations. The company invested INR 50 million in advanced waste management systems in 2023 to comply with stricter guidelines imposed by the Central Pollution Control Board (CPCB) in India. This investment has allowed TTK Prestige to achieve a waste recycling rate of 75%, exceeding the regulatory requirement of 60%.
Resource scarcity has influenced production costs for TTK Prestige. The prices of raw materials, such as stainless steel and aluminum, surged by 12% and 15%, respectively, in the past year due to global supply chain disruptions. This scarcity has prompted the company to seek alternative materials, thereby increasing R&D spending by 10% in FY 2023, leading to innovative cost-effective solutions.
Environmental policies have a considerable impact on the supply chain logistics of TTK Prestige. The government’s initiative to reduce plastic use has compelled the company to collaborate with suppliers for eco-friendly packaging solutions. In 2023, TTK eliminated 5,000 tons of plastic from its packaging, achieving 40% compliance with the new mandates. These changes have improved operational efficiency, reducing transportation costs by 5% as a result of lighter packaging materials.
